22 条题解

  • 1
    @ 2023-8-31 22:15:10

    #include<bits/stdc++.h> #include #include #include #include #define ll long long using namespace std; const int N=1e5+10; const int M=2023; const int inf=0x3f3f3f3f; int n,vis[N]; int dfs(int x) { if(vis[x]!=0)return vis[x]; if(x1 or x2)return 1; return vis[x]=dfs(x-1)+dfs(x-2); } int main() { cin>>n; cout<<dfs(n); return 0; }

    信息

    ID
    904
    时间
    1000ms
    内存
    128MiB
    难度
    4
    标签
    递交数
    766
    已通过
    351
    上传者